Carolina Panthers rookie wide receiver Chris Brazzell II made a strong impression during the first practice of mandatory minicamp on June 9, 2026. Brazzell, selected in the third round of the 2026 NFL Draft, showed off his skills with several notable plays, including an impressive catch despite contact. Head coach Dave Canales praised Brazzell's development, and quarterback Bryce Young highlighted his understanding of route timing and professionalism. As Brazzell transitions to the NFL, his role in the team's offense is yet to be fully defined.
